Default smaller fron wheels for racing?

Currently i have 17's on my integra. I have a crx si that is just sittiing outside. I thought maybe if i took the stock crx 14s/15's with most tread left, and put them on the front of my car that it might make a noticible gain? any ideas? thank you in advance.

my current setup is: i/h/e hi flow cat, plugs/wires, msd ignition, and 35 shot.

The smaller diameter wheel will make you a little quicker.

Ok, say you are in first and it will take you up to 32mph with the smaller wheel. It will get you to 32mph faster than the bigger wheel.

With the bigger wheel it will take a little longer to get to 32mph, but will take you past 32mph. See what Im saying?

The concept is like 410 rear end gears and 373 gears.

410 gets you to top end faster but with a lower speed.
373 or whatever takes longer to get to top end but has a higher speed.
